March 2, 2022 Fatality

Accident Classification: Fall of Face, Rib, Side or Highwall
Location: Maple Springs Mine, Somerset Pennsylvania
Mine Controller: JAZ Ventures LP
Mine Type: Underground
Mined Material: Coal (Bituminous)
Incident Date/Time: March 2, 2022 11:05 am
PRELIMINARY REPORT

A miner was fatally injured when a piece of rock from a brow along the mine rib fell and struck him. 

The information provided in this notice is based on preliminary data ONLY and does not represent final determination regarding the nature of the incident or conclusions regarding the cause of the accident.

FATALITY ALERT

MINE FATALITY – On March 2, 2022, a miner was fatally injured when an overhang along the mine rib fell, striking the miner and pushing him against the canopy of a twin boom roof bolting machine.  The miner freed himself from the fall, but later died.
